Title :
Parametric Amplifier for Ionization Detector Applications

Abstract :
A type of parametric amplifier is described that may in some circumstances offer advantages over the usual JFET preamplifier for low-noise front-end amplification of signals from such devices as Si, Ge, and gaseous ionization detectors. A particular advantage is low power dissipation at the front end.
